What Is Automobile Engineering and Why It Matters
Automobile engineering focuses on designing, manufacturing, testing, and maintaining vehicles. It covers passenger cars, commercial vehicles, motorcycles, agricultural vehicles, defense vehicles, and electric mobility solutions. The discipline blends mechanical engineering, electrical engineering, software integration, safety science, and manufacturing technologies. Career Opportunities in Automobile Engineering
Students often ask whether the field offers good jobs. The answer depends on skills, passion, and willingness to learn modern automotive tools. Automobile engineering in India provides opportunities in design, research, development, analysis, manufacturing, sales engineering, and maintenance. Job titles vary by expertise, and roles can involve hardware, software, or both.
Engineers build engines, braking systems, transmissions, body structures, interior components, and electronics architecture. Testing and quality engineers ensure vehicles meet strict emission and safety standards. Mobility service providers and EV charging networks also recruit automotive experts. Academic Path and Essential Skills
You need strong fundamentals in physics, mathematics, and mechanical concepts before entering the program. A bachelor’s degree in automobile engineering or mechanical engineering with automotive specialization provides the foundation. Postgraduate study strengthens expertise, especially for research careers in EV systems or mechatronics.
However, academic degrees alone do not guarantee success. Practical knowledge and industry-relevant skills matter. Focus on CAD tools, simulation software, EV components, embedded systems, and safety standards. Practical internships and industry projects help build confidence and employability.
Technical and Soft Skills
You should develop both technical and communication skills. Understanding manufacturing processes, thermodynamics, battery systems, and software-based diagnostics prepares you for modern roles. As vehicles become more electronic and digital, learning programming fundamentals and automotive sensors enhances your profile. Communication skills, team collaboration, and analytical thinking support growth in project-based environments.

Is automobile engineering better than mechanical engineering?
Both fields are valuable. Mechanical engineering offers broader scope, while automobile engineering provides deep vehicle-focused expertise. Mechanical engineers can also enter the automotive industry.
